Millennium, The Direct Marketing Group-owned over 50s specialist agency, has acquired media sales firm Tardis Communications.

Martin Smith, founder of Millennium, said: "The general insurance market is massive but much of the growth is being directed to online rather than traditional telephones for quotes. The problem for the insurers is that consumers use online for research but the vast majority of cases (upwards of 75 per cent) will want to talk with someone before they complete. This is particularly true with the older mature market (the key focus of Millennium).

"In addition, there are a lot of high profile 'Mature Specialists' for insurance or financial products, but quite often the best deals are obtained from non-specialist providers. Quickpages give consumers the choice of contacting the 'best of breed' providers (specialist & those perceived as being more generalist) with the view of providing the key contact details, predominantly telephone details)."

Graham Mace, founder of Tardis, who will now focus on his lead optimisation business, Optilead, said: "Having spent over 20 years on direct marketing client side, helping to set up Quickpages from scratch has been an interesting learning curve and a really great experience. Millennium has ambitious plans to launch other directories which will build on the established success of Quickpages."
